Network requirements
Switch A aggregates ports GigabitEthernet 1/0/1 through GigabitEthernet
1/0/3 to form one link connected to Switch B and performs load sharing
among these ports.
Create a tunnel service-loop group and add port GigabitEthernet 1/0/1 to the
group.

Configuration procedure
n
This example only describes how to configure link aggregation on Switch A. To
achieve link aggregation, do the same on Switch B.
1 In manual aggregation approach
# Create manual aggregation group 1.
<SwitchA> system-view
[SwitchA] link-aggregation group 1 mode manual
# Add ports GigabitEthernet 1/0/1 through GigabitEthernet 1/0/3 to the group.
[SwitchA] interface GigabitEthernet 1/0/1
[SwitchA-GigabitEthernet1/0/1] port link-aggregation group 1
[SwitchA-GigabitEthernet1/0/1] interface GigabitEthernet 1/0/2
[SwitchA-GigabitEthernet1/0/2] port link-aggregation group 1
[SwitchA-GigabitEthernet1/0/2] interface GigabitEthernet 1/0/3
[SwitchA-GigabitEthernet1/0/3] port link-aggregation group 1
2 In static aggregation approach
# Create static aggregation group 1.
